Cleveland Twist Drill High Performance Drills

 

Series Material Length Point Flutes Shank Surface Treatment Application
Q Cobalt Cobalt Jobber, Screw Machine, Taper 135° Wide Land Parabolic Flute Straight Straw, TiN, TiCN, TiAlN Effective in work hardening materials like high-strength alloy steels, stainless steels, high speed steels, chilled cast iron and tool steels. Ideal for deep-hole drilling in a wide range of materials.
1980 (Q PM) Powdered Metal Regular 140° Coolant through Straight w/flat TiN Effective in alloyed steel, tool steel, stainless steel, tough alloys.
1990 (Q Carbide) Carbide Regular 140°   Straight w/flat TiN Optimized point and flute geometry for up to 5 times greater penetration rate than standard HSS drills. Effective in alloyed steel, tool steel, stainless steel, tough alloys.
2165 HSS Screw Machine 118° Notched High helix parabolic Straight Bright Superior chip ejection in deep hole drilling. Design allows drilling to 5X diameter. Effective in alloyed steel, aluminum copper, cast iron, and stainless steel.
2165TN HSS Screw Machine 118° Notched High helix parabolic Straight TiN Same as Series 2165 except with TiN coating for higher feeds & speeds, reduced heat at the cutting edge, added lubricity, and longer tool life.
2065 HSS Jobber 118° Notched High helix parabolic Straight Bright Superior chip ejection in deep hole drilling. Design allows drilling to 10X diameter without peck drilling. Effective in alloyed steel, aluminum copper, cast iron, and stainless steel.
2065TN HSS Jobber 118° Notched High helix parabolic Straight TiN Same as Series 2065 except with TiN coating for higher feeds & speeds, reduced heat at the cutting edge, added lubricity, and longer tool life.
2565 HSS Taper 118° Notched High helix parabolic Straight w/tang Bright Superior chip ejection in deep hole drilling. Design allows drilling to 10X diameter or more without peck drilling (sufficient coolant required). Effective in alloyed steel, aluminum copper, cast iron, and stainless steel.
2565TN HSS Taper 118° Notched High helix parabolic Straight TiN Same as Series 2565 except with TiN coating for higher feeds & speeds, reduced heat at the cutting edge, added lubricity, and longer tool life.
2590 HSS Regular 118° R Notched Heavy duty high helix (34°) with coolant through Straight Black Oxide Heavy duty contruction for increased tool strength. Efficient chip removal, particularly in deep hole non-ferrous applications. Effective in alloyed steel, stainless steel, carbon steel, cast iron.
2580 HSS Regular 118° R Notched Heavy duty low helix (14°) with through coolant Straight Black Oxide Heavy duty contruction for increased tool strength. Low helix ideal for harder materials and horizontal applications. Effective in alloyed steel, stainless steel, carbon steel, cast iron.
2480 HSS Taper 118° R Notched High helix, coolant through Taper w/tang Black Oxide Efficient chip removal, particularly in deep hole, non-ferrous applications. Self-centering point. Effective in alloyed steel, stainless steel, carbon steel, and cast iron.
2490 HSS Taper 118° R Notched High helix, coolant through Taper w/tang Black Oxide Efficient chip removal, particularly in deep hole, non-ferrous applications. Increased tool strength. Effective in alloyed steel, stainless steel, carbon steel, and cast iron.
927E HSS Extra length 118° R Notched High helix, coolant through Taper w/tang Black Oxide Increased tool strength. Efficient chip removal, particularly in deep hole, non-ferrous applications. Effective in alloyed steel, stainless steel, carbon steel, and cast iron.
3780 (AMD) Cobalt Jobber OAL, Screw Machine flute length 135° Split High Helix Straight Black Oxide Efficient chip removal. Extra heavy web for superior rigidity. Self-centering point. Effective in stainless steel, alloyed steel, tool steel, and carbon steel.
1727 Carbide Regular 4 Facet Heavy Duty Straight Bright Strong cutting edges. Extra tool strength. Good heat dissipation. Ideal for highly abrasive materials. Effective in alloyed steel, tool steel, and stainless steel.
